Comparing Ancient Civilizations Part 3
Compare/Contrast Research Paper
Compare three civilizations from three different areas of the world (including Europe, Asia, Middle East and the Americas). You must determine the main defining characteristics and accomplishments of each civilization and present what you have learned in a format that you prefer to use, i.e., PowerPoint, cartoon, chart, series of paragraphs, video etc.
